Reports format
If you don't mind me asking, what's up with the difference type of report formatting? Was there a consensus somewhere and, if so, what's the scope it applies to? Kodak11111 (talk) 03:22, 2 May 2026 (UTC)
- @Kodak11111: There were some discussions previously on WT:FOOTY (for example here) about how to format the reports. Since the match details in {{Football box}} are being cited from the FIFA reports, they really should be formatted properly as a reference instead of as an external link. This has gradually been adopted more in recent years, for example see 2025–26 UEFA Champions League knockout phase. Additionally, since the World Cup article already contains a large number of references, I think dividing the report citations into their own reference group yields a cleaner appearance so they may be differentiated from the standard article citations (this has been similarly done on other articles too, for example see Heather O'Reilly#References or Carli Lloyd#References).
